It is a known fact that people in rehab for substance abuse are much more likely to smoke tobacco, 75 percent in fact. As such very few facilities address the problem as a main addiction, despite the fact that helping clients stop smoking during treatment is associated with a 25% greater chance they will stay free from substance abuse. Because of this, there are 'smoking not allowed' drug rehabilitation programs in Racine that implement a smoking ban and most of them also offer treatment for nicotine addiction.

While total smoking bans are not the norm, more and more facilities are starting to implement their own bans, but also state and local tobacco-free workplace mandates attempt to make facilities completely smoke-free environments. In so doing, they bypass the need to develop and enforce facility policies that are already legally in place and enforced legally by state and local agencies. Enforcing a ban on smoking may make hesitant potential clients who smoke starting treatment. At the same time it will help those who do choose a no smoking alcohol and/or drug addiction rehab facility be better able to recover in a completely drug and addiction free environment.
